Camera2: Release input surface on capture session close Per the documentation, the input surface of a reprocessable capture session should be abandoned on the close of a session. Actually implement this, to avoid unintentional leaks of buffers. Test: Camera CTS passes Bug: 38313948 Change-Id: Ia45c39ea925288a5082d6e722ff4b40c55971a37
diff --git a/core/java/android/hardware/camera2/impl/CameraCaptureSessionImpl.java b/core/java/android/hardware/camera2/impl/CameraCaptureSessionImpl.java index 6825d36..c7654c9 100644 --- a/core/java/android/hardware/camera2/impl/CameraCaptureSessionImpl.java +++ b/core/java/android/hardware/camera2/impl/CameraCaptureSessionImpl.java
@@ -412,6 +412,9 @@ // If no sequences are pending, fire #onClosed immediately mSequenceDrainer.beginDrain(); } + if (mInput != null) { + mInput.release(); + } } /**
